Length: 2 Days
Print Friendly, PDF & Email

Embedded C Programming for Managers Training by Tonex

C-programming_rsz

This comprehensive course, “Embedded C Programming for Managers,” offered by Tonex, is designed to equip managers with a fundamental understanding of Embedded C programming concepts. Participants will gain valuable insights into the intricacies of programming embedded systems, fostering a bridge between technical teams and managerial roles.

Tonex’s Embedded C Programming for Managers Training is a specialized program designed to empower managers with essential knowledge in embedded systems. Focused on bridging the gap between technical intricacies and managerial responsibilities, the course covers fundamental concepts such as data types, variables, and control flow structures in Embedded C.

Participants will also learn effective communication strategies with technical teams, decision-making in embedded systems development, and resource allocation for projects. The training enhances managerial skills by providing insights into the application of Embedded C concepts in a managerial context. This comprehensive program equips managers to make informed decisions and effectively lead teams involved in embedded systems development.

Learning Objectives:

  • Develop a foundational understanding of Embedded C programming principles.
  • Gain insights into the role of Embedded C in the context of embedded systems.
  • Learn to effectively communicate with technical teams, fostering better collaboration.
  • Acquire knowledge to make informed decisions regarding embedded systems development.
  • Understand the implications of Embedded C in project timelines and resource allocation.
  • Enhance managerial skills by grasping the basics of Embedded C programming.

Audience: This course is tailored for managers, team leads, and decision-makers involved in projects utilizing embedded systems. Professionals seeking to bridge the gap between managerial roles and technical teams will find this course invaluable.

Course Modules:

Module 1: Introduction to Embedded C Programming

    • Embedded Systems Overview
    • Importance in Modern Technology
    • Embedded C Basics
    • Applications and Use Cases
    • Language Fundamentals
    • Programming Environment Setup

Module 2: Basic Embedded C Concepts

    • Data Types and Variables
    • Variable Declaration and Initialization
    • Control Flow Structures
    • Conditional Statements
    • Looping Constructs
    • Functions in Embedded C

Module 3: Communication with Technical Teams

    • Effective Communication Strategies
    • Bridging Technical and Non-Technical Communication Gaps
    • Technical Documentation Handling
    • Understanding Technical Jargon
    • Embedded C Terminology
    • Interpreting Technical Reports and Updates

Module 4: Decision-Making in Embedded Systems Development

    • Evaluating Embedded C Solutions
    • Code Efficiency Assessment
    • Debugging and Troubleshooting Techniques
    • Impact of Programming Decisions
    • Project Timelines and Milestones
    • Risk Assessment in Embedded C Projects

Module 5: Resource Allocation and Project Planning

    • Allocating Resources for Embedded C Projects
    • Hardware and Software Resource Considerations
    • Project Planning with Embedded C
    • Task Prioritization and Scheduling
    • Budgeting for Embedded C Development
    • Monitoring Resource Utilization

Module 6: Managerial Skills Enhancement

    • Bridging the Gap Between Managers and Technical Teams
    • Applying Embedded C Concepts in Management
    • Leading Technical Teams Effectively
    • Decision-Making in a Managerial Context
    • Communication in a Managerial Role
    • Project Oversight and Quality Assurance

Request More Information

Please enter contact information followed by your questions, comments and/or request(s):
  • Please complete the following form and a Tonex Training Specialist will contact you as soon as is possible.

    * Indicates required fields

  • This field is for validation purposes and should be left unchanged.

Request More Information

  • Please complete the following form and a Tonex Training Specialist will contact you as soon as is possible.

    * Indicates required fields

  • This field is for validation purposes and should be left unchanged.